5 Leading Heating Installation Mistakes You Should Avoid

Proper heating installation Piedmont OK can be a tricky process – one mistake and you will have to start all over again. That’s why it’s important to make sure you avoid the most common mistakes when installing a new heating system in your home.

Here are five of the most common mistakes to watch out for:

  1.   Not Consulting with an Expert

Attempting to install a new heating system without consulting an expert is a mistake that could end up costing you more in the long run. It’s important to find an experienced HVAC contractor who can help you select the right system for your home and needs, as well as provide professional advice on the installation process.

  1.   Choosing the Wrong Size System

Choosing a heater that’s too small or too large for your home is another common mistake that can lead to costly repairs in the future. A properly sized system will not only be more energy efficient but also last longer than one that is sized incorrectly.

  1.   Skimping on Insulation

If you have an older home, there’s a good chance that your insulation isn’t up to today’s standards. Poor insulation will prevent your new heating system from working as efficiently as possible, so it’s important to make sure your home is adequately insulated prior to installation.

  1.   Forgetting to Check Ventilation

If you’re installing a gas-powered furnace, it’s essential to check your ventilation before turning on the heat for the first time. Improperly ventilating a gas-powered furnace can cause serious health risks due to carbon monoxide buildup in your home, so it should definitely be checked beforehand by an experienced HVAC contractor or technician.

  1.   Not Performing Regular Maintenance

Last but not least, regular maintenance is essential for keeping your new heating system running smoothly and efficiently throughout its lifespan. Make sure you schedule regular maintenance checks with an HVAC professional at least once per year in order to ensure optimal performance and extend the life of your system.                

Installing a new heating system doesn’t have to be stressful if you know what mistakes to avoid! By consulting with an expert, choosing the right size system for your home, upgrading your insulation if necessary, checking ventilation before using it for the first time and performing regular maintenance checks afterward —you’ll ensure that your new heater runs safely and efficiently year round!
